Table 2 Vaccination coverage among children aged less than 36 months in the district of Manhiça (2011-2014)

From: BCG vaccination in southern rural Mozambique: an overview of coverage and its determinants based on data from the demographic and health surveillance system in the district of Manhiça

Name of the vaccine

Number of children vaccinated (by card)

Number of children not vaccinated (by card)

Total children evaluated for each vaccineb

%

95% CI

BCG

7613

204

7817

97.4%

(95.20, 99.59)

OPV0

7505

289

7794

96.3%

(94.17, 98.54)

DPT/HepB/Hib 1

7466

311

7777

96.0%

(93.83, 98.20)

OPV1

7434

338

7772

95.7%

(93.52, 97.88)

DPT/HepB/Hib 2

7336

425

7761

94.5%

(92.37, 96.71)

OPV2

7274

477

7751

93.8%

(91.70, 96.03)

DPT/HepB/Hib 3

7195

546

7741

92.9%

(90.84, 95.16)

OPV3

7126

608

7734

92.1%

(90.03, 94.32)

All OPVa

7031

778

7809

90.0%

(88.07, 92.30)

All DPT/HepB/Hiba

7145

640

7785

91.8%

(89.72, 93.99)

Measles

6509

1093

7602

85.6%

(83.55, 87.73)

  1. BCG Bacille-Calmette Guerin, OPV Oral Polio Vaccine, DPT/HepB/Hib Diphteria Pertussis Tetanus/Hepatitis B/Haemophinlus influenzae type b
  2. a All OPV or All DPT/HepB/Hib, refers to all doses of the vaccine having been correctly registered. It is lower than the last dose due to absence/incorrect documentation of some of the previous doses
  3. b Only eligible children (those who should have received a vaccine according to their age at the time of the visit and whose health card was assessed, readable and without missing dates) were included in this column
